Tulsa Area Republican Assembly

Speakers:  State Senator Todd Lamb and State Representative John Wright

       Candidates for Oklahoma Lieutenant Governor

  Topic:  What I will do if elected Oklahoma Lt. Governor 

Todd Lamb represents District 47 in the Oklahoma Senate where he serves as the first Republican Majority Floor Leader in state history.  His district encompasses northwest Oklahoma City, portions of Edmond and Deer Creek.  He earned a B. S. degree from Oklahoma State University and a law degree from Oklahoma City University School of Law.  He is General Counsel for an energy and wireless company in Edmond. Todd is married to Monica and they have two children, Griffin and Lauren.

John Wright represents District 76 in the Oklahoma House of Representatives where he serves as Majority Caucus Chairman.  He is chairman of the Administrative Rules and Agency Oversight Committee, and serves on the Human Services, International Relations and Tourism and Transportation Committees.  He earned a B. S. degree from Jacksonville University in Jacksonville, Florida.  He is a realtor and private pilot.  John is married to Debbie and they have one daughter, Ashley.
